Al Maha Petroleum Products Marketing Company SAOG (MSM:MHAS)
Oman flag Oman · Delayed Price · Currency is OMR
1.122
+0.012 (1.08%)
At close: Jan 29, 2026

MSM:MHAS Ratios and Metrics

Millions OMR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
777275624846
Market Cap Growth
7.78%-4.50%21.11%30.06%2.98%-7.69%
Enterprise Value
115109101796168
Last Close Price
1.120.960.920.700.510.50
PE Ratio
11.7411.8911.9110.0317.3053.73
Forward PE
-13.7813.7813.7813.7813.78
PS Ratio
0.150.140.150.130.130.14
PB Ratio
1.631.501.571.311.081.12
P/TBV Ratio
1.631.501.571.311.081.12
P/FCF Ratio
5.106.34-11.71-4.96
P/OCF Ratio
3.704.6626.797.09-3.63
EV/Sales Ratio
0.230.210.200.160.170.20
EV/EBITDA Ratio
9.238.998.426.868.3712.09
EV/EBIT Ratio
12.9112.5711.829.9916.9540.34
EV/FCF Ratio
7.599.65-14.89-7.27
Debt / Equity Ratio
1.291.121.381.051.051.19
Debt / EBITDA Ratio
4.924.055.124.005.447.25
Debt / FCF Ratio
4.054.73-9.39-5.24
Asset Turnover
2.973.203.123.432.812.39
Inventory Turnover
103.65117.57118.97120.8996.5079.36
Quick Ratio
0.960.981.071.081.051.01
Current Ratio
1.101.131.111.131.101.07
Return on Equity (ROE)
13.91%12.61%13.22%13.52%6.46%1.99%
Return on Assets (ROA)
3.29%3.37%3.36%3.43%1.70%0.75%
Return on Invested Capital (ROIC)
8.44%9.83%10.73%11.19%5.67%2.73%
Return on Capital Employed (ROCE)
16.60%15.90%15.70%14.70%7.50%3.60%
Earnings Yield
8.47%8.41%8.39%9.97%5.78%1.86%
FCF Yield
19.61%15.78%-2.20%8.54%-8.85%20.18%
Dividend Yield
7.58%8.88%9.76%12.06%7.84%-
Payout Ratio
89.47%102.80%92.90%44.57%-559.68%
Total Shareholder Return
8.66%8.88%9.76%12.06%7.84%-
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.